Georgia Statutes

§ 28-5-121 — Definitions

Georgia·Title 28

As used in this article, the term:

(1)"Grant" means any line item appropriation of funds that will be disbursed for a public purpose of which such amount, purpose, and recipient is not identified in the appropriations Act. For the purposes of this Code section, "grant" shall not include:
(A)Disbursements made pursuant to the Quality Basic Education formula;
(B)Disbursements made pursuant to the board of regents funding formula;
(C)Any grant, by law, which is apportioned entirely by formula;
(D)Common object classes excluding per diem, fees, and contracts;
(E)Disbursements made through the Governor's Emergency Fund; or (F) Any disbursements made pursuant to an emergency.
